Handguns "Disenchanted"


Long known as the kids in pop punk, Handguns have now matured the way many of their peers have grown throughout the years, with time enabling the group to evolve into older and wiser warped tour soldiers. The themes explored on their latest installment are all too familiar, with the opening sample about life being one big beauty pageant setting the tone right out for the Handguns pledge of allegiance.
     It's to be expected that this tongue in cheek interpretation is welcome and appreciated from a group who just can't seem to stop thinking that the "real world" is nothing but paying bills and flipping burgers. These tunes, while comical at a certain age, are always reflective and bring to mind simpler times where all of life's concerns seemed to be what we'd do once school got out.
